The suspected killers of Moradeun Balogun, who was stabbed on her way from work in the Gbagada area of Lagos State have been remanded by the Magistrates Court in Ebute Meta, on Tuesday.

Recall that the deceased was stabbed in the neck by the suspects around the NCIE bus stop, Gbagada.

Balogun was rushed by some good samaritans to the R-Jolad Hospital, where she was allegedly not attended to because of a police report.

The allegation was denied by the hospital which claimed that she was assessed by two doctors before she was referred to the Gbagada General Hospital for vascular surgery.

A further report revealed that Moradeun died at the Gbagada General Hospital as a result of losing so much blood.

The suspects which were identified as David Obi, Ugochukwu Udochukwu, Chidiebere Nnanna, Samuel Nnanna and Faruk Usman, were charged with three counts of conspiracy, robbery and murder.

The police noted that the offences contravene sections 223, 299 and 297 of the Criminal Law of Lagos State, 2015.

The Magistrate A.O. Komolafe refused to hear the plea of the suspects and ordered that they be remanded in the Ikoyi Correctional Centre pending advice from the state Director of Public Prosecutions and adjourned the matter till January 16, 2020.
